LibEGL.so not found when making examples
-
Hi there,
I'm crosscompiling QT5.3 for an Amlogic board. The configuration for cross-compiling the libs is done using:@./configure -v -opengl es2 -device linux-arm-amlogic-8726M-g++ -device-option CROSS_COMPILE=arm-linux-gnueabi- -sysroot /root/rootfs_armel_jessie_lib_ex/ -make libs -opensource -confirm-license -no-xcb@
I have no problem whatsoever in compiling libraries, and at the end of compilation I correctly find the libQt* in /usr/local/Qt-5.3.0/
The problem is when I try to compile also the examples using again:
@./configure -v -opengl es2 -device linux-arm-amlogic-8726M-g++ -device-option CROSS_COMPILE=arm-linux-gnueabi- -sysroot /root/rootfs_armel_jessie_lib_ex/ -make examples -opensource -confirm-license -no-xcb@
During compilation I have a lot of messages saying:
@ld: warning: libEGL.so, needed by /root/qt5/qtbase/lib/libQt5Gui.so, not found (try using -rpath or -rpath-link)@
obviously at the end I also get an error for unresolved symbols even thought libEGL.so is correctly in /usr/lib in the sysroot (libs are compiled fine).
If I compile libs and examples statically I don't get any error and, of course, playing with -rpath doesn't seem to solve the problem.Any idea? Thanks,
